Battery Not Charging Windows 10
After I upgraded my Surface Pro 3 to Windows 10 build 1607 from Windows 8.1, the charger was not working anymore and the screen displayed “plugged in, not charging” error. I replaced my power supply multiple times and that didn’t take any effect. So it was no way to full charge the tablet and I could not figure out how to fix the issue.
Many different type tablet and laptop get the Plugged in not charging battery problem after upgraded to Windows 10 version. Here are some useful solutions for that.
Surface 3/2, Lenovo Nextbook 10-inch, older Asus notebook:
The battery driver become corrupt during update process, and you need to remove and re-install it.
* Type “Device Manager” in start menu, and select it from results. Or right clcik on start menu and select Device Manager.
* Within the list of Device Manager applet, expand them and locate the “Microsoft ACPI-Compliant Control Method Battery.”. Right click on it and choose Uninstall option.
* Check for updates, and restart the system.
* Re-open Device Manager, select “Scan for hardware changes.” to get latest battery driver and install it.
Dell laptop:
* Open Control Panel, go to Power Options. On the left side pane, click on the Desktop mode battery charge option.
Or right click on the battery meter in the system tray.
* Within Battery Meter, go to Desktop mode tab, check Disabled box, and click Apply > OK button.
* Then unplug and plug the laptop back in.
HP Pavilion dm4, HP Slate500:
uninstall the battery and the charger from the device manager and then rebott and that did work.

Other tips
* Put your Laptop to sleep mode for 5 to 10 minutes, without plugged * Then plug it back in and it should charge normally.
If the above methods don’t resolve your problem, try this way:
* Unplug power cord, shut down your PC, and remove battery.
* Put the battery back in, connect the power cord and power up your PC.
* Open device manager, find two items, including Microsoft ac adaptor and Microsoft acpi compliant control method battery, and disable both of them.
* Repeat the 1-2 steps and return to enable them again.

Disabling annoying power cord beep? When plugging in or plugging out the power adapter, there will be an annoying beep sound. In this tutorial we’ll show you 2 simple ways to disable beep sound when plugging or unplugging laptop charger.
Method 1: Disable Beep Sound When Plugging / Unplugging Laptop Charger via Device Manager
If you’re running Windows 7:
- Press the WIN + R keys together to open the Run box. Type devmgmt.msc and press Enter.
- When the Device Manager window opens, click the View menu and then select Show hidden devices.
- In the left pane, click on Non-Plug and Play Drivers to expand it, then double-click the Beep device.
- Switch to the Driver tab. Set Startup type as Disabled.Click Apply and reboot your computer.
If you’re running Windows 10 or Windows 8, you have to disable the System Speaker device instead: Microsoft usbccid smartcard reader (wudf) driver installer windows 10.
- Press the WIN + R keys together to open the Run box. Type devmgmt.msc and press Enter.
- In the left pane of the Device Manager window, Expand “System Devices“. Right-click on System Speaker and select Disable.
- Reboot your computer.
Method 2: Disable Beep Sound When Plugging / Unplugging Laptop Charger via BIOS
